A recent divorce probably isn't going to throw up a red flag in Scotland.

The discussion here has turned into rhetoric for problems that are often seen at Consulates with a higher rate of fraud.

As long as he is legally able to petition you, you send the petition when you are both free to marry and have met in the last two years you have met the criteria for the petition at USCIS level.

I read somewhere that the Consulate usually has the power to delay you not deny you. is that true?

The embassies and consulates can grant or refuse the visa immediately, or delay & grant, or delay & refuse. Delays can occur because of backlogs, because of in-house or security checks of applications, or for any other reason or excuse.
